Condition: Excellent Born LeRoy Runquist on June 8th, 1921, in St. Paul, Minnesota. Neiman attended a Roman Catholic primary school, where he was already popular for his drawing. Returning home to Minnesota after serving as a cook in WWII, Neiman attended art school. After graduating he remained there, teaching figure drawing and fashion illustration throughout the 50’s. During the same time, he was working freelance for the Carson Pirie Scott department store in Chicago. While working there he would meet Hugh Hefner, who at the time was working as a copywriter for the department store. Hefner got Neiman a job illustrating for the magazine. In addition to illustrations for the magazine, Neiman was also contracted to paint murals for the Playboy clubs around the world. Neiman is most famous for his dynamic and colorful sports drawings. Using vibrant colors, Neiman depicted some of the most famous athletes and sporting events of the time. The Femlings are not only original drawings by Neiman, but they are also a great example of 20th-century Americana; they symbolize the Playboy aesthetic of the 1960s and 70s and are icons of popular culture. When Hefner had the idea to start his men's magazine, he asked Neiman to do the original artwork, and the "Femling" was born! Neiman envisioned her as being 12" tall, so in most of the illustrations, she's in that scale. She's depicted as being mischievous, and as her name suggests, she's a female gremlin. Starting in 1957, every issue of Playboy had two black and white Femlings; she was usually on the jokes page behind the centerfold. Amazingly, Neiman contributed two Femlings drawings for every monthly issue, for 50 years. The illustrations were created as a "camera-ready" line-art, to be photographed and then reduced for inclusion in Playboy Magazine

Image: 40x30 inches Framed: 54 1/2" x 44" Condition: Excellent provenance: The estate of Zamy Steynovitz, Fine Art Wholesaler, private collector Zamy Steynovitz was born in Liegnitz, Poland in 1951and at a very early age he aspired to be a painter. He won first prize in an art competition for children before immigrating to Israel in 1957. Formally educated at the Art School in Tel-Aviv and the Royal Academy in London, he completed his studies and began artistic pursuits in earnest. Zamy established his place in the art world after displaying his work in one-man exhibitions and art fairs around the world. Zamy’s art displays chromatic and thematic richness and his choice of subjects has been strongly influenced by Jewish tradition and folklore. Additionally, his work presents general themes such as Paris cafes, still lives, flowers, circuses and landscapes. In the early stages of his work, he used rich pastels and light brush strokes. When he visited South America in the early 1980’s, his work reflected his new surroundings and were further enhanced by local brightness and colorfulness. His art gained chromatic power; the palette became richer in tones, the textures thicker, and the background darker and more colorful. Together with these changes, the thematic persistence in his creation was maintained, allowing him to develop into a sensitive and mature artist.
